66 f250

I just bought a 1966 F250 v8 352 it is in fair shape im the third owner
the engine runs but i waned to see how good it was so i did a compression test on cyl 1.4.8 4 was the best there is oil on the plugs so im thinking the rings are stuck. Can i free them with out taking it apart? i have heard some thoughts on this involving poring Autorx in cyl to free the rings is this posible?

I would pop a valve cover off and take a look.

Oil on the plugs is mostly likely bad rings or bad valve stem seals.
